In the demanding sphere of industrial operations, ensuring safety and regulatory compliance is paramount. A trustworthy certified gas tester plays a crucial function in achieving these objectives. These specialized instruments are built to accurately measure the presence of various gases, such as flammable, toxic, and explosive substances. By providing real-time data on gas concentrations, certified gas testers empower industrial personnel to assess potential hazards, mitigate accidents, and maintain a safe working atmosphere.

Licensed Methane Detector Operator

A Certified Methane Detector Operator is a highly skilled professional who methane detection and monitoring. These individuals are trained to operate specialized equipment, such as gas detectors and analytical instruments, to accurately identify methane concentrations in various environments. Their expertise plays a vital role in ensuring workplace safety, environmental compliance, and the efficient operation of natural resource extraction sites.
